GnuCash 2.4.9 Fixes Known Bugs

GnuCash, a personal and small-business financial/accounting software, freely licensed under GNU GPL and available for GNU/Linux, BSD, Solaris, Mac OS X and Microsoft Windows platforms, is now at version 2.4.9.

GnuCash 2.4.9 introduced a couple of important fixes, one of which was quite a nuisance for users that were also utilizing SQL.

The infamous “Bug 666329” manifested itself by emptying the database after a little while or by indicating the book object itself has been edited or that some object in the dataset has been changed.

Users are asked now to use "gnc_dbi_safe_sync_all" (which doesn't lose data if the save partion errors out) for all "be->syn". Even though it's not a proper solution, it will resolve the issues until the problem is solved definitively.

The second bug fixed by the GnuCash developers was related to “FileSaveAction” option, which now is no longer sensitive when the session is dirty.
